Biodiesel – Argent Energy 100% fame successfully utilised in trial by Dutch Maritime Logistics Company, Vt Group and Fincoenergies.

Argent Energy, a European producer of sustainable second generation biodiesel, had its 100% FAME used on a successful trial between FincoEnergies and Dutch maritime logistics company, VT Group. This achievement stands as an example of success within the inland shipping sector, showcasing effective measures that can be taken to facilitate the decarbonisation of the industry through the use of 100% FAME.

A BIODIESEL SUCCESS STORY

The collaboration between FincoEnergies and Dutch maritime logistics company, VT Group saw a pilot using 100% FAME on the ‘MTS Vlissingen’ ship. The application of biodiesel required minimal adjustments and was supplied by FincoEnergies, with Argent’s waste-based biodiesel partly used in the trial.

The Dutch government have been frontrunners in decarbonising and incentivising the inland shipping industry, in comparison to its EU counterparts. This is projected to ramp up even further in response to the FuelEU Maritime initiative, part of the Fit for 55 package legislation. They are expected to intensify their efforts and further accelerate the transition towards cleaner fuels and environmentally-friendly solutions in the sector.

A SUSTAINABLE AND COST EFFECTIVE SOLUTION

100% FAME, a type of biodiesel, is a particularly attractive option as it can be used immediately as a drop-in replacement without the need for engine modification. This makes it a highly cost-effective option for shipping companies looking to reduce their carbon footprint.

Argent Energy manufacturers 100% FAME that exceeds marine grade specifications and has been consistently producing high-quality biodiesel for several years. Argent’s biodiesel supplied to FincoEnergies for this trial achieved a reduction of around 85% in CO₂ emissions. The production process undergoes a series of distillation steps, ensuring the production of highly refined biodiesel with superior quality.
